Chief among these was Wes Craven’s Nightmare on Elm Street. Nine times the Nightmare has been visited, with eight of those starring the iconic Robert England as Freddy Krueger. In past interviews, Englund had stated that he was too old to play Krueger anymore as he physically couldn’t hold up. However, as Halloween’s box office receipts have piled up, he apparently has had a change of heart and stated that he might have one more movie in him. It appears he isn’t the only one. Heather Langenkamp, who starred with Englund in the original film, has said she would love to revisit Elm Street one more time. She explained her position to Entertainment Weekly:

I’m sitting here like any other scream queen in Hollywood, hoping that they revive their franchise. I’m not alone! I know of lots of other horror heroines who have this little bit of spring in their step thinking about the chance of perhaps being in [new versions of] the movies that they helped make famous as young people. It’s kind of crazy, but it’s definitely something I would love to do.
